TORONTO (Reuters) - A train carrying crude oil and liquefied petroleum gas derailed west of Edmonton, Alberta, causing a fire, but no injuries, Canadian National Railway said on Saturday.
Local residents were evacuated in Gainford, Alberta, which is located some 85 km (53 miles) from the provincial capital of Edmonton, after the accident, which highlights concerns about moving oil by rail. The little community has a population of just over 100.
